Nicolas Jaar: Coin in Nine Hands From a deluxe version of Nicolas Jaar’s 2016 album Sirens comes an excellent, previously unreleased track called “Coin in Nine Hands.” Beginning with a dark and sexy pulsating beat and spoken word lyrics, the song builds and shifts hauntingly across eight minutes—becoming an almost industrial ambient track. The Go! Team: Mayday With Morse Code leading into percussion and Detroit Youth Choir choral work, “Mayday” finds The Go! Team up to their old tricks. It’s an exceptionally enjoyable track that moves forward with fury and force on pop-powered harmonies. The song will appear on their forthcoming LP Semicircle, our 19 January. NVDES feat. REMMI: D.Y.T (Do Your Thing) With a minimal but banging electronic riff, NVDES’ new track “D.Y.T (Do Your Thing)” is the first single from their upcoming EP La Nvdité Vol. 2.
